首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ql 逻辑库

MySQL 逻辑库基础概念

MySQL中的逻辑库(Database)是一个容器,用于存储一系列的表、视图、存储过程等对象。逻辑库并不直接对应物理存储,而是由MySQL服务器根据配置和权限进行管理和组织。

逻辑库的优势

  1. 组织结构:逻辑库提供了将相关数据组织在一起的方式,便于管理和维护。
  2. 权限控制:可以为不同的逻辑库设置不同的访问权限,实现细粒度的安全控制。
  3. 数据隔离:不同的逻辑库可以存储不同的数据集,实现数据的隔离和独立性。

逻辑库的类型

在MySQL中,逻辑库主要分为以下几类:

  1. 系统库:如mysqlinformation_schemaperformance_schema等,这些库提供了MySQL系统管理和监控所需的信息。
  2. 用户库:由用户创建的逻辑库,用于存储用户数据和应用相关的对象。

逻辑库的应用场景

  1. 数据分类:当数据量较大或数据类型多样时,通过创建不同的逻辑库可以对数据进行分类管理。
  2. 权限管理:通过为不同的逻辑库设置不同的权限,可以实现更精细化的访问控制。
  3. 应用隔离:在多应用共存的环境中,每个应用可以拥有独立的逻辑库,实现应用之间的数据隔离。

常见问题及解决方法

问题1:如何创建一个新的逻辑库?

代码语言:txt
复制
CREATE DATABASE my_database;

问题2:如何选择并使用某个逻辑库?

代码语言:txt
复制
USE my_database;

问题3:如何删除一个逻辑库?

代码语言:txt
复制
DROP DATABASE my_database;

注意:删除逻辑库会同时删除其中的所有数据,请谨慎操作。

问题4:如何查看当前所有的逻辑库?

代码语言:txt
复制
SHOW DATABASES;

问题5:如何查看某个逻辑库中的所有表?

代码语言:txt
复制
SHOW TABLES FROM my_database;

参考链接

通过以上信息,您应该对MySQL的逻辑库有了更全面的了解,包括其基础概念、优势、类型、应用场景以及常见问题的解决方法。如有更多疑问或需要进一步的帮助,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

19分47秒

08.尚硅谷_MySQL高级_MySQL逻辑架构简介.avi

19分47秒

08.尚硅谷_MySQL高级_MySQL逻辑架构简介.avi

18分6秒

196-演示mysql实现逻辑恢复数据

35分16秒

109-配置文件、系统变量与MySQL逻辑架构

3分42秒

MySQL数据库迁移

1时31分

MySQL数据库安装

18分40秒

Python MySQL数据库开发 1 MySQL数据库基本介绍 学习猿地

5分32秒

30_尚硅谷_MySQL基础_逻辑运算符的使用

27分34秒

Python MySQL数据库开发 19 Mysql数据库导入导出和授权 学习猿地

14分3秒

MySQL数据库概述及准备

22.3K
5分32秒

30_尚硅谷_MySQL基础_逻辑运算符的使用.avi

25分10秒

Python MySQL数据库开发 8 MySQL数据库与数据表操作 学习猿地

领券